BAL_S_SHOW SAP (Application Log: Log display data) Structure details
Description: Application Log: Log display data
Structure field list including key, data, relationships and ABAP select examples
BAL_S_SHOW is a standard SAP Structure so does not store data like a database table does. It can be used to define the fields of other actual tables or to process "Application Log: Log display data" Information within sap ABAP programs.
This is done by declaring abap internal tables, work areas or database tables based on this Structure. These can then be used to store and process the required data appropriately.
i.e. DATA: wa_BAL_S_SHOW TYPE BAL_S_SHOW.
The BAL_S_SHOW table consists of various fields, each holding specific information or linking keys about Application Log: Log display data data available in SAP. These include LOG_HANDLE (Application Log: Log Handle), OBJECT (Application Log: Object Name (Application Code)), SUBOBJECT (Application Log: Subobject), EXTNUMBER (Application Log: External ID).. See below for full list along with technical details, documentation, text table, check tables, foreign key relationships, conversion routines, relevant tcodes and example ABAP select code etc. .
Delivery Class:Display/Maintenance via tcode SM30: Display/Maintenance Allowed but with Restrictions
SAP enhancement categories: Can Be Enhanced (Deep)
SAP BAL_S_SHOW structure fields - Full list of fields found in SAP data dictionary
Field | Description | Data Element | Data Type | length (Dec) | Check table | Conversion Routine | Domain Name | MemoryID | SHLP |
LOGNUMBER | Application log: log number | BALOGNR | CHAR | 20 | Assigned to domain | BALOGNR | |||
LOG_HANDLE | Application Log: Log Handle | BALLOGHNDL | CHAR | 22 | SYSUUID_22 | ||||
OBJECT | Application Log: Object Name (Application Code) | BALOBJ_D | CHAR | 20 | Assigned to domain | BALOBJ | BALOBJ | ||
SUBOBJECT | Application Log: Subobject | BALSUBOBJ | CHAR | 20 | Assigned to domain | BALSUBOBJ | BALSUBOBJ | ||
EXTNUMBER | Application Log: External ID | BALNREXT | CHAR | 100 | BALNREXT | BALEXT | |||
ALDATE | Application log: date | BALDATE | DATS | 8 | DATUM | ||||
ALTIME | Application log: time | BALTIME | TIMS | 6 | UZEIT | ||||
ALUSER | Application log: user name | BALUSER | CHAR | 12 | Assigned to domain | XUBNAME | |||
ALTCODE | Application Log: Transaction code | BALTCODE | CHAR | 20 | Assigned to domain | TCODE | |||
ALPROG | Application log: Program name | BALPROG | CHAR | 40 | PROGNAME | ||||
ALMODE | Application Log: Operating mode (Batch,Batch Input,Dialog) | BALMODE | CHAR | 1 | BALMODE | ||||
PROBCLASSH | Application Log: Log problem class | BALPROBCLH | CHAR | 1 | BALPROBCL | ||||
ALCHDATE | Application Log: Date of last change | BALCHDATE | DATS | 8 | DATUM | ||||
ALCHTIME | Application Log: Time of last change | BALCHTIME | TIMS | 6 | UZEIT | ||||
ALCHUSER | Application Log: User that changed the log | BALCHUSER | CHAR | 12 | Assigned to domain | XUBNAME | |||
ALDATE_DEL | Application log: expiry date | ALDATE_DEL | DATS | 8 | DATUM | ||||
DEL_BEFORE | Application Log: Keep log until expiry | DEL_BEFORE | CHAR | 1 | BALDELBEF | ||||
ALSTATE | Application log: processing status | ALSTATE | CHAR | 1 | ALSTATE | ||||
T_OBJECT | Application log: Object text | BALOBJT_D | CHAR | 60 | TEXT60 | ||||
T_SUBOBJ | Application log: sub-object text | BALSUBOBJT | CHAR | 60 | TEXT60 | ||||
T_ALTCODE | Application Log: Transaction name | BALTALTCDE | CHAR | 36 | TEXT36 | ||||
T_ALMODE | Application Log: Operating mode (Batch,Batch Input,Dialog) | BALTALMODE | CHAR | 60 | AS4TEXT | ||||
T_PROBCLSH | Application Log: Log problem class | BALTPRBCLH | CHAR | 60 | AS4TEXT | ||||
T_ALSTATE | Application Log: Processing status | BALTALSTAT | CHAR | 60 | AS4TEXT | ||||
T_DEL_BEF | Application Log: Deletion before expiry date allowed? | BALTDELBEF | CHAR | 60 | AS4TEXT | ||||
MSGNUMBER | Application log: Internal message serial number | BALMNR | NUMC | 6 | Assigned to domain | BALMNR | |||
MSGTY | Application Log: Message type (A,E,W,I,S) | BALMSGTY | CHAR | 1 | BALMSGTY | ||||
MSGID | Application Log: Message class, message ID | BALMSGID | CHAR | 20 | Assigned to domain | ARBGB | |||
MSGNO | Application Log: Message number in message class | BALMSGNO | NUMC | 3 | SYMSGNO | ||||
MSGV1 | Application Log: Message variable 1 | BALMSGV1 | CHAR | 50 | SYCHAR50 | ||||
MSGV2 | Application Log: Message variable 2 | BALMSGV2 | CHAR | 50 | SYCHAR50 | ||||
MSGV3 | Application Log: Message variable 3 | BALMSGV3 | CHAR | 50 | SYCHAR50 | ||||
MSGV4 | Application Log: Message variable 4 | BALMSGV4 | CHAR | 50 | SYCHAR50 | ||||
DETLEVEL | Application Log: Level of detail | BALLEVEL | CHAR | 1 | BALLEVEL | ||||
PROBCLASS | Application log: Message problem class | BALPROBCL | CHAR | 1 | BALPROBCL | ||||
ALSORT | Application log: Sort criterion/grouping | BALSORT | CHAR | 3 | CHAR3 | ||||
MSG_COUNT | Application Log: Cumulated message count | BALCNTCUM | INT4 | 10 | BALCOUNT | ||||
TIME_STMP | Application Log: Message time stamp | BALTIMSTMP | DEC | 21(7) | TZNTSTMPL | ||||
MSG_DATE | Anpplication Log: Message creation date | BALMSGDAT | DATS | 8 | DATUM | ||||
MSG_TIME | Application Log: Message creation time | BALMSGTIM | TIMS | 6 | UZEIT | ||||
MSG_STMP | Application Log: Message date/time | BALMSGSTM | CHAR | 20 | CHAR20 | ||||
T_MSG | Application Log: Formatted message text | BALTMSG | CHAR | 255 | BALTMSG | ||||
T_MSGTY | Application Log: Seriousness of a message (A,E,W,I,S) | BALTMSGTY | CHAR | 20 | TEXT20 | ||||
T_MSGID | Application Log: Message area | BALTMSGID | CHAR | 60 | AS4TEXT | ||||
T_DETLEVEL | Application Log: Level of detail | BALTDETLVL | CHAR | 60 | AS4TEXT | ||||
T_PROBCLSS | Application Log: Problem class | BALTPROBCL | CHAR | 60 | AS4TEXT | ||||
SEQ_NO | Application Log: Chronological message serial number | BALSEQNO | NUMC | 6 | Assigned to domain | BALMNR | |||
ICON_MSGTY | Application Log: Message Type Visualization | BALIMSGTY | CHAR | 30 | TEXT30 | ||||
ICON_PAR | Application Log: Detail data icon | BALIPARM | CHAR | 30 | TEXT30 | ||||
ICON_LNG | Application Log: Message long text icon | BALILONGT | CHAR | 30 | TEXT30 | ||||
EXCLS | Application Log: Exception Class | BALEXCLS | CHAR | 30 | CLASSNAME | ||||
EXTXT | Application Log: Label for Exception Text (Exception ID) | BALTXT | CHAR | 30 | CHAR30 |
Key field | Non-key field |
How do I retrieve data from SAP structure BAL_S_SHOW using ABAP code?
As BAL_S_SHOW is a database structure and not a table it does not store any data in the SAP data dictionary. The ABAP SELECT statement is therefore not appropriate and can not be performed on BAL_S_SHOW as there is no data to select.How to access SAP table BAL_S_SHOW
Within an ECC or HANA version of SAP you can also view further information about BAL_S_SHOW and the data within it using relevant transactions such asSE11 (ABAP Dictionary Maintenance)
SM30 (Maintain Table Data)
SE80 (Object Navigator)
SE16 (Data Browser).
Search for further information about these or an SAP related objects